The Central Arizona Governments (CAG) hereby gives public notie that it is the Agency’s policy to assure full compliance with Title VI of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, the Civil Rights Restoration Act of 1987, and related statutes and regulations in all programs and activities. Title VI requires that no person shall, on the grounds of race, color, and/or national origin be excluded from the participation in, be denied the benefits of, or be otherwise subjected to discrimination under any Federal Aid Highway program or other activity for which CAG receives Federal financial assistance.

Any person, who believes his/her Title VI protection has been violated, may file a complaint. Any such complaint must be in writing and filed with the CAG Title VI/ADA Program Coordinator, Ms. Zeena Gagnon, within one hundred eighty (180) days following the date of the alleged discriminatory occurrence. Title VI Discrimination Complaint Forms may be obtained from the CAG Office or website.

Virtual Public Meeting Slides

 

Town of Miami Trail System Study

Download the January 7,2026 Virtual Public Meeting Slides

The purpose of the Miami Trail System Study is to complete a trails study to improve walking, biking, and rolling (e-scooters, wheelchairs and mobility devices) for the Miami area. The trail extends from Bullion Plaza Cultural Center & Museum to the Miami Unified School District.

A virtual meeting was held on January 7, 2026 with the above presentation that includes an updated trail alignment, recommended improvements, estimated improvement costs, and safety improvements. The Trail System Study has a comment form open until January 21, 2026 for input on the trail alignment, study recommendations and desired improvements.
